#0c51f2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0c51f2 is composed of 4.7% red, 31.8% green and 94.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95% cyan, 66.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 222 degrees, a saturation of 90.6% and a lightness of 49.8%. #0c51f2 color hex could be obtained by blending #18a2ff with #0000e5. Closest websafe color is: #0066ff.

#0c51f2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0c51f2 has RGB values of R:12, G:81, B:242 and CMYK values of C:0.95, M:0.67, Y:0,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 807410.

Shades and Tints of #0c51f2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010612 is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.
